From a professional standpoint, the advancements in helmet technology underscore the expertise involved in designing these critical pieces of safety equipment. Industry leaders utilize cutting-edge materials such as polycarbonate and advanced carbon fiber composites to enhance durability while maintaining lightweight properties. These materials are choice picks due to their superior impact absorption capabilities. Moreover, growth in helmet technology has seen the introduction of integrated electronics, such as communication systems and impact sensors, bringing a new level of awareness and connectivity into hazardous work environments.

The reliability of safety helmets is continuously authenticated by rigorous testing standards set by authoritative bodies globally. Compliance with standards such as the ANSI Z89.1, EN 397, or AS/NZS 1801 acts as a guarantee of quality and performance. These standards cover various safety aspects including impact resistance, penetration resistance, and electrical insulation capabilities. Such comprehensive testing provides employers and workers with confidence, knowing that the helmets they rely on meet the highest safety criteria.
